What is Viture?
Viture specializes in the development of next-generation XR glasses and a comprehensive ecosystem of accessories, including the Pro Neckband and mobile controllers. By integrating AI-powered 3D technology, the company delivers immersive gaming and productivity solutions that cater to a diverse demographic of tech enthusiasts and mobile users. Viture distinguishes itself through a commitment to display quality and affordability, effectively lowering the barrier to entry for virtual and augmented reality. Their market position is reinforced by a hardware-first strategy that prioritizes user interaction and seamless integration with existing cloud and mobile gaming platforms, establishing a robust foundation for long-term growth in the consumer electronics space.
How much funding has Viture raised?
Viture has raised a total of $200M across 2 funding rounds:

Series B (2025): $100M with participation from Singtel, Bai Capital, BlueRun Ventures, and Verity Venture Partners
Unspecified (2026): $100M led by Bertelsmann Investments and Legend Capital
Key Investors in Viture
Singtel
A major Singapore-based telecommunications conglomerate providing comprehensive network infrastructure, cloud services, and cybersecurity solutions.
Bertelsmann Investments
A global investment arm with a long history of fostering entrepreneurship and managing multi-billion dollar assets across diverse international markets.
Legend Capital
A seasoned private equity firm with a focus on innovation and growth-stage enterprises, managing significant USD and RMB funds.
